Gas prices are finally dipping—down from $57 to just $46 per fill-up, saving you $11. Yes, it’s still $15 more than last December, but hey, that’s like a few Big Macs or a bag of apples. Analysts and even Exxon’s CEO are signaling a shift: global supply’s stabilizing, and peace talks could ease tensions in key oil chokepoints. The trend? It’s looking up—your wallet’s got a reason to cheer.
